The Role of Data Analytics in Freight Tracking

Data analytics refers to the process of examining large sets of data to uncover patterns, correlations, and insights that can drive business improvements. In the context of freight tracking software systems, data analytics plays a crucial role in enhancing decision-making and optimizing various aspects of the logistics process.

1. Real-Time Tracking and Visibility

One of the key benefits of data analytics in freight tracking software systems is the ability to provide real-time tracking and visibility. By collecting and analyzing data from various sources such as GPS devices, RFID tags, and sensors, businesses can gain a comprehensive view of their freight at any given moment. This real-time visibility allows for better monitoring of shipments, ensuring that they are on track and on schedule.

With real-time tracking and visibility, businesses can proactively address any potential issues or delays in the supply chain. For example, if a shipment is delayed due to a traffic jam or a mechanical issue, data analytics can provide alternative routes or suggest solutions to minimize the impact on delivery schedules. This level of proactive decision-making can significantly improve customer satisfaction and overall operational efficiency.

2. Predictive Analytics for Demand Forecasting

Data analytics also enables businesses to leverage predictive analytics for demand forecasting. By analyzing historical data, market trends, and customer behavior, businesses can accurately predict future demand for their products or services. This information is invaluable in freight tracking, as it allows businesses to optimize their inventory management and transportation planning.

For example, by accurately forecasting demand, businesses can ensure that they have sufficient inventory at the right locations to meet customer requirements. This eliminates the risk of stockouts or overstocking, both of which can have a significant impact on the supply chain. Additionally, predictive analytics can help optimize transportation planning by identifying the most cost-effective routes and modes of transportation based on anticipated demand.

3. Freight Cost Analysis and Optimization

Data analytics plays a crucial role in freight cost analysis and optimization. By analyzing data related to fuel consumption, transportation rates, driver efficiency, and maintenance costs, businesses can identify opportunities to reduce costs and improve overall profitability.

For example, data analytics can help identify trends in fuel consumption, enabling businesses to implement fuel-saving strategies such as optimizing routes or investing in fuel-efficient vehicles. Similarly, by analyzing transportation rates and driver efficiency, businesses can negotiate better contracts with carriers and identify areas for improvement in driver performance.

Furthermore, data analytics can help optimize freight network planning by identifying bottlenecks or inefficiencies in the supply chain. By analyzing data related to transit times, order volumes, and customer locations, businesses can reconfigure their network to minimize transit times and reduce overall transportation costs.

4. Enhanced Customer Service and Satisfaction

Data analytics can also have a significant impact on customer service and satisfaction in the freight tracking process. By analyzing customer data such as order history, delivery preferences, and feedback, businesses can personalize their services and provide a superior customer experience.

For example, by analyzing delivery preferences, businesses can offer flexible delivery options such as time slots or self-pickup locations. Additionally, by analyzing customer feedback, businesses can identify areas for improvement in their supply chain processes and make necessary adjustments to enhance customer satisfaction.
